## Release Checklist — StormFan Alert Fan-out

- Confirm the fan-out service only accepts signed payloads from the Cloudmere ingest tier; unsigned messages must be dropped, not queued.
- Verify rate limits on the regional push endpoints match the values approved in the last review.
- Check that subscriber lists are fetched over the internal mesh, never the public edge.
- For audit purposes, record the artifact the deployment was cut from; its token follows.

pipeline stamp: htk31_3c6b63a1fd55b8745625d3b6ce9c5fc

FINANCE REVIEW SUMMARY — LEGACY PRICE INCREASE

Quick summary for the board: the legacy-tier price increase on Bramblefox subscriptions landed better than feared. Uptake of the grandfathered discount was low, churn stayed within the modelled band, and monthly recurring revenue is up. A handful of long-standing accounts in the Orveth region pushed back; sales smoothed most of it over. Next steps for the broader pricing strategy are set out in the confidential note below.

confidential, yafof-tawef: The finance team signed off on a budget of $34.3 million for Project Zorox. The renewal with Aldethax Freight closes at $12.7 million a year, 10 percent below the last contract.

The SquatSentry scan endpoint accepts a POST with a package name and returns a ranked list of lookalike registrations, including edit distance and publish timestamps. On-call engineers should treat any score above 0.85 as an active incident and page the registry team. All requests must be authenticated against the internal Glimmerline gateway using the key below.

app token of fajop-fahif = qvz4-AnML

Step 4: Slim the plugin base image. Velmark's Cratefold pipeline now rejects images over 400 MB, so strip build toolchains and debug symbols before publishing. Use the multi-stage template shipped with Cratefold 2.1. After the slimmed image boots, verify the migration table is reachable using the connection string below.

database URL for bahop-yagep: mssql://sildor_svc:35ha7jz@db-fb6d.nelvrodyn.example:5432/casath